Durgapur, Feb 10 (UNI) At least three miners are reportedly trapped inside the Sandhi colliery near here, following a subsidence this evening, according to informd sources.

This was the second such incident in 25 days.

The previous incident was a coal mine explosion that occurred on January 16 leaving cracks along a 700-metre stretch of National Highway 2 in Asansol, for which the army's assistance was required to construct a new road to divert the traffic from the highway.

There were, however, no casualties.
